Step 1: Check Your Connections
The first thing to check when youre not getting sound out of your projector is your connections. Make sure your projector is properly connected to your audio source, such as a laptop or DVD player. Check that the audio cable is securely plugged into both devices and that the volume is turned up.
Step 2: Check Your Audio Settings
If your connections are all good and youre still not getting sound, check your audio settings. Make sure your audio device is set to the correct output. For example, if youre using a laptop, the audio output should be set to "projector" or "HDMI." This will ensure that the audio is directed to the right place.
Step 3: Adjust Projector Settings
If youre still not getting sound, its time to check the projectors audio settings. Many projectors have built-in speakers, but they may be turned off or muted. Check your manual or the projectors menu to see if this is the case. You may also need to adjust the volume settings on the projector itself.
Step 4: Use External Speakers
If none of the above steps have worked, your best option may be to use external speakers. You can connect external speakers to your audio source or directly to your projector. This will typically require an additional audio cable, but it is a simple and effective solution.
